21/03/2024 read more ...The cooperation between the Olympic Channel (OC) and the World DanceSport Federation was only announced last week (see here). Not even ten days later, the OC shows the first news feature on DanceSport. "Breaking Good" tells the story of the battles that were fought between B-Boys/Girls at the Zénith Arena in Toulouse, FRA, as part of Battle Pro, the first event of the UNDISPUTED Series in 2017.
